BP 3350Payroll

All employees will be paid monthly on the last business day of the month.

Any employee eligible for payroll payments may authorize the direct deposit of his/her payroll to a designated banking institution upon delivery of a written request to the payroll office.

Substitute and temporary employees will be paid at the daily or hourly rate established by the Board. Certificated substitute teachers employed in the same position continuously for more than nineteen (19) days will be paid in accordance with the regular salary schedule.

Subject to emergency school closure approval by the commissioner of education, employees will be entitled to pay for those days that schools are closed due to epidemics or other causes beyond the control of school authorities. School days missed for other reasons or for reasons not approved by the commissioner must be made up.

The District may withhold an employee's last month of service salary until that person has submitted all summaries, statistics, reports and other items required by the District.

Upon appropriate written authorization from the employee, the Board will make deductions from the salary of any employee and make appropriate remittance for annuities, credit union, or other approved plans or programs.

Employees can elect to take an IRS retirement plan deduction listed in E3350(a) Active List Tax Shelter.
